Step-by-Step Fixes

Restart Your Phone (Not Just Sleep Mode)

This clears hidden processes that slowly pile up.

  • Hold power button
  • Select Restart
  • Wait until fully rebooted

Simple, but it fixes more cases than you'd expect.

Clear Background Apps Completely

Even if you’re not actively using them, apps still consume RAM.

  • Open recent apps screen
  • Swipe away everything
  • Launch Roblox fresh

Lower Graphics Settings Immediately

This is one of the fastest ways to stop sudden freezing.

  • Open Roblox
  • Go to Settings
  • Set Graphics Mode to Manual
  • Slide graphics to the lowest level

Check Internet Stability

Sometimes freezing is actually delayed data—not a real freeze.

  • Switch to stable WiFi
  • Restart your router
  • Avoid weak signal areas

High ping often feels like your game is frozen.

Update Roblox

If Roblox started freezing suddenly, a mismatch between game version and servers could be the cause.

  • Open App Store / Google Play
  • Search Roblox
  • Tap Update

Free Up Storage Space

Low storage can slow everything down without warning.

  • Delete unused apps
  • Clear cache (Android)
  • Remove large files

Try to keep at least 2GB free.

Reinstall Roblox (If Needed)

Corrupted files can cause sudden freezing.

  • Uninstall Roblox
  • Restart your phone
  • Install it again

If It Still Doesn’t Work

Your Device Is Hitting Its Limit

If your phone has limited RAM or an older processor, sudden freezing can start after updates.

  • Devices under 3GB RAM struggle more
  • Older OS versions reduce performance

Overheating Throttling Performance

Your phone may slow itself down when it gets hot.

  • Avoid playing while charging
  • Remove phone case if needed
  • Play in a cooler area

Roblox Server Issues

Sometimes it’s not your device at all.
